Friday, August 07, 2015

Whoa NASA! Just What the Heck WAS That?

A NASA image showing a strange object on Mars has sparked the imagination of many who think this is finally the smoking gun evidence that “crab monsters” exist on the red planet.  

If you examine the rock formation more closely you’ll see something odd-looking – but not entirely uncommon.
Dave Tackett said...

Weird. Wish I knew enough geology to understand how that could form.

Beam Me Up said...

I wonder if we are looking at water or salt water systolics?

Bobb said...

I more intrigued by the teddy bear holding the crab

Beam Me Up said...


I KNOW! I tried to speculate as to what that almost cuneiform enclosure and you know, Bear works for me!